Message type: E = Error
Message class: WRF_CHAR_VAL - Messages for Package WRF_CHARACTERISTIC_VALUE_GRP
Message number: 080
Message text: You are not permitted to assign a type to data type &1 of characteristic
In characteristic administration, you defined the value &V1&, which is
not supported, in the <LS>Data Type</> field in the basic data for the
characteristic.
This function only supports characteristics of the data type
<ZH>Character format / CHAR</>. This restriction is required for
updating the data (for example, in SAP BW).
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
